Well, shaeden doesn’t actually have an account, so he cannot explain. But i can.

You need to roll cancel to keep the momentum, otherwise you lose all your speed. You roll cancel by throwing cappy then immediately jumping, this needs to be done at an angle to keep momentum. Doing the long jump method is much easier, but slower.

For the first one, I throw Cappy at max height from the first triple jump, but I wait a bit after throwing him to do a dive. Once you reach max height after bouncing off Cappy, you can actually just do a normal throw against the wall instead of throwing him upwards. nedeahS doesn't throw him upwards before the walljump anymore either. After throwing Cappy at the wall, walljump, and once you reach max height again, you throw Cappy at the railing and then move towards the railing for a bit and then dive. I don't know if it's necessary, but I like to be spaced out from the wall a bit before i throw Cappy at the wall for the walljump.
